New Family Centre

Awarded under a traditional contract in 2009, Ogilvie undertook the construction of an 1800m2, 3 storey, steel framed building on a piled, concrete slab foundation.  Externally, the project was finished with curtain walling, zinc, trespa and high quality brick/block walls and a single ply roof.  

The internal finishes were completed to the required high quality standard and the project has been the recipient of several prestigious awards included Health Centre Project of the Year in 2010.

The construction of the project took place adjacent to a care home, health centre and main road which were all required to remain fully operational throughout the construction period.  This resulted in close liaison with the Council, Care Home and NHS Greater Glasgow and Clyde to keep them fully informed of site activities and project operations, and where possible, we minimised noise and dust wherever possible and restricting deliveries to site.  

To ensure the client was kept fully up to date on project progress, we met with them on a monthly basis to discuss all aspects of the project and its delivery.  We developed a strong working relationship with NHS Greater Glasgow throughout the contract period and incorporated changes into the project where feasible.

Key information about the project:

Location: Drumchapel
Client: NHS Greater Glasgow and Clyde
Value: £4m
